In its first week of release, Chief Keef’s album Almighty So II did 22K.

Keef first announced the album in 2018, but it took six years for it to get to market.

While that number doesn’t sound very impressive, it’s in line with what all Keef’s projects have done since his 2012 album debut Finally Rich, which had a 50K first week.

Keef is still just 28.  Do you think he’ll ever get his sales to match his fame and his place in the game?
